SALT LAKE CITY (ABC4) — One person is in critical condition after an accident on Monday evening in Salt Lake City.
According to Salt Lake City Police Department, crews responded to a report of a car accident around 500 South and 300 West around 7:30 p.m. on Monday evening.
When they responded, they learned that a male bicyclist had been hit by a vehicle. The bicyclist was transported to the hospital in critical condition.
An accident team has also responded to the scene and is investigating what lead up to the crash. The road between 300 West and 400 West on 500 South is currently closed but is estimated to reopen around 11:30 p.m. on Monday.
Law enforcement has not confirmed if there were any contributing factors to the incident. They have also not confirmed the identity of the bicyclist or the driver of the vehicle at this time, as it remains an active investigation.
